    Car Engine Flush Additive

    Don't waste your time and money with engine flush or hydraulic flush. I have a Scenic II 2.0 16v (F4R) and had exactly the same issue after cambelt change. Buy a dephaser pulley from Renault (R2100), clean the solenoid that controls the oil flow to dephaser pulley and install new pulley (and...
